What is the percentage increase/decrease from 60 to 29.35?

Answer: The percentage change is -51.08%.

Let's see how we can calculate this percentage: what is the percentage increase/decrease from 60 to 29.35? Here is a very simple step-by-step guide to find out.

Step 1: We use the following formula:

\(\text{Percentage change}\) = \({Y-X \over X} \cdot 100\%\)

• \(X = 60\)
• \(Y = 29.35\)
• Percentage change calculation = \({29.35-60 \over 60}\) = \({-30.65 \over 60}\) = \(-0.51083333333333\)

Step 2: A percentage is a number or ratio expressed as a fraction of 100.

\(-0.5108\) = \(-51.08 \over 100 \) = \(-51.08\%\)

\(Answer: \) The percentage change is -51.08%.
